Producer Maneesh Sharma: 23 March 2018 is the best release date for ‘Hichki’

Snehha Suresh | Feb 2, 2018, 12:53 IST
On Thursday the makers of the film ‘Hichki’ had announced that the release date of the film will be shifted from 23rd February to 23rd March. The decision was taken keeping in mind the audience will come post the exam period. So everyone has to wait for a little longer maybe to watch Rani Mukerji’ come back to the silver screen. The decision was taken reportedly, as to make the disadvantages into opportunities.


Aditya Chopra stated that the marketing and the distribution team had decided and the film needs a little late release so that it can gain more audience post the exams.


Maneesh Sharma said, “The multiple screenings of ‘Hichki’ saw outstanding reactions. The audience in attendance has called it one of the best content-driven and heartwarming movies to ever come out of YRF. So naturally, the reaction of the team is that does ‘Hichki’ currently have the best release date to get an extended run in cinemas across India.”


He further added, “The YRF team decided that 23 March 2018 is the best release date for ‘Hichki’, especially given the post-exam scenario for students and families - the most relevant target audience for this film.”


The film will mark Rani Mukerji’s comeback to the silver screen. She will play the role of Naina Mathur, who has a nervous system disorder, Tourette Syndrome.
